Output 3c47086a361d0f5cf89dd51430a365af9133a74275f2b25d0f6abd59a3abe005:0

value
574503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90458f3829fba1596a487ead286dd629606aba1 OP_EQUAL
address
3QPhPNobufJsQdVeQT23NpD6ZCuWSEarBB
transaction
3c47086a361d0f5cf89dd51430a365af9133a74275f2b25d0f6abd59a3abe005
confirmations
135319
spent
true